Stem cells are unique, undifferentiated cells with the remarkable ability to develop into specialized cell types, such as muscle, nerve, or blood cells. Found in embryos (embryonic stem cells), adult tissues (adult stem cells), and reprogrammed cells (induced pluripotent stem cells), they play a key role in regenerative medicine, tissue repair, and treating diseases like Parkinson’s, diabetes, and spinal cord injuries. Stem cells work by dividing and differentiating to replace damaged or aging cells, promoting healing. In the U.S., stem cell therapy is a growing field, offering hope for chronic conditions and anti-aging treatments.

Exosomes are tiny, nano-sized vesicles released by cells that play a crucial role in cell communication and regeneration. They carry proteins, lipids, and genetic material, transferring these molecules to target cells to promote healing, reduce inflammation, and stimulate tissue repair. In the U.S., exosome therapy is gaining traction as a cutting-edge treatment for anti-aging, joint pain, and chronic conditions like autoimmune diseases. Unlike stem cells, exosomes do not replicate but enhance cellular repair and regeneration.
